2. Obstacles Of Recycling Solar Panels
It is extensively approved that recycling solar panels has numerous environmental advantages, nonetheless, it is likewise true that the process isn't without its obstacles. Yet what exactly are these difficulties? Let's check out further.
Among the greatest problems with reusing photovoltaic panels is the intricacy of the job itself. It can be hard to break down the different components, such as glass and metal, to be reused separately. Additionally, photovoltaic panel makers frequently have a mix of products utilized in their products that makes sorting them a lot more challenging. 3. Approaches For Recycling Solar Panels
As the world pursues a more sustainable future, reusing photovoltaic panels is a significantly popular task. Among this expanding passion, nevertheless, we have to take into consideration the approaches that are in area to make it possible.
To begin with, many companies have carried out a 'take-back' system where old or damaged photovoltaic panels can be gathered and sent to their respective manufacturing facilities for reusing. In this manner, the materials have the ability to be recycled in the building and construction of brand-new products. In addition, some communities have actually also begun supplying incentives for people wishing to reuse their photovoltaic panels; this can range from tax breaks to totally free delivery costs.
Additionally, technology has ended up being significantly sophisticated when it involves reusing solar panels-- with specialist makers capable of separating out all the various components within them. For example, by utilizing AI-powered robot arms, these makers can extract beneficial products such as copper and aluminium while likewise throwing away contaminated materials securely.
